Why Live in Rose Park

Rose Park, a historic district in Long Beach, features well-preserved homes from the 1920s to 1940s, including Craftsman and Spanish Revival styles. Many homes are protected under the Mills Act, ensuring exterior preservation while allowing interior updates. The neighborhood is named after Rose Park, a small, rose-landscaped park that hosts community events and is popular for dog walking. Recreation Park, 1.5 miles away, offers extensive amenities like a golf course, playground, sports fields, and a dog park. Rose Park is conveniently located near shopping and dining options, including Northgate Market and Belmont Center. Notable eateries include Rivera’s on Seventh Street and Thai Curry Pizza. The area is walkable with bike lanes, and Junipero Beach is just a mile south. Long Beach Airport is 4 miles away, and there is bus service throughout the neighborhood. Students attend Jefferson Leadership Academy and Woodrow Wilson High School, both of which have high ratings. The neighborhood has a crime rate lower than the national average, contributing to its appeal.
